    Abstract: A control method of washing machine and a washing machine adopting the control method are provided. The washing machine includes a master control board, and an acceleration sensor configured to detect vibration of an outer drum. At least in a high-speed dewatering phase, the master control board is configured to determine whether to perform load redistribution according to vibration data, detected by the acceleration sensor, regarding the outer drum, and issue an instruction. Since the washing machine determines whether to perform load redistribution according to vibration data, detected by the acceleration sensor, regarding the outer drum in the high-speed dewatering phase, various uncontrolled vibrations and displacements can be restrained in advance, thereby increasing operational reliability of the washing machine, avoiding generating a collision of the drum and increasing washing efficiency and service life of the washing machine.

    Abstract: A method and apparatus for reporting events in a machine-to-machine environment are provided. Upon detection of an event, a determination is made whether to report the event with or without a delay. If the event is to be reported with a delay, then reporting is delayed for a period of time. If an event notification is received prior to the expiration of the delay period, then the reporting of the event may be canceled as event has already been reported by another element. If not, then another determination is made whether to report the event with or without another delay. This process continues until either the event has been reported or an event notification corresponding to the event has been received from another element.

    Abstract: A method and system for multicast and broadcast system (MCBCS) mapping and delivery to support MCBCS services is provided. Media content flows are assigned a media content identifier grouped into one or more multicast and broadcast system (MBS) services, wherein each MBS service is assigned an MBS service ID. An MBS content ID (MCID) is assigned to each MBS service. Data packets are formed that include the MBS service information (e.g., the media content flows) and classification/synchronization rules. A data path ID (DPID) is assigned to one or more MBS services dependent upon the destination of the data packets. Frames for transmission are then created and transmitted via radio frequencies. Optionally, a logical channel ID (LCID) may be assigned to each media content flow, if more than one media content flow is included within an MBS service.
